Does Doxycycline Kill Pinworms? A Factual Look at Uses

Many people wonder if doxycycline, a common antibiotic, can treat pinworm infections. Doxycycline is generally not effective against pinworms, which are parasitic worms, because it functions as an antibiotic. Pinworms are distinct from bacteria, requiring different medications. This article clarifies doxycycline’s actions and appropriate pinworm treatments.

What Doxycycline Does

Doxycycline is a broad-spectrum antibiotic that targets a wide range of bacterial infections. It works primarily by inhibiting bacterial protein synthesis, stopping bacteria from producing proteins needed for growth and multiplication. Doxycycline binds to the 30S ribosomal subunit within bacterial cells, preventing amino acid transfer required for protein creation.

This medication is commonly prescribed for various bacterial illnesses, including respiratory tract infections, skin infections, and certain sexually transmitted infections. It is also used for malaria prevention and as an adjunctive therapy for conditions like severe acne, due to its anti-inflammatory properties. While some sources note its antiparasitic properties, this typically refers to its action against specific parasites like Plasmodium falciparum (malaria) or Onchrocerca volvulus (river blindness), where it targets symbiotic bacteria within the parasite, not the parasite itself.

Understanding Pinworms and Their Treatment

Pinworms (Enterobius vermicularis) are tiny, white, thread-like parasites that commonly infect humans, particularly school-aged children. Infection occurs when microscopic pinworm eggs are ingested, often through the fecal-oral route. Once swallowed, the eggs hatch in the small intestine, and the larvae mature into adult worms within a few weeks, residing in the colon.

Female pinworms migrate to the skin around the anus, usually at night, to lay eggs, which often causes intense anal itching. This itching can lead to restless sleep or skin irritation. The eggs are highly contagious and can survive on surfaces like bedding, clothing, or toys for up to three weeks.

Treating pinworm infections involves specific antiparasitic medications, not antibiotics. Common treatments include oral medications such as mebendazole, albendazole, or pyrantel pamoate. A single dose is typically given, followed by a second dose two weeks later to address any newly hatched worms, as the first dose does not reliably kill eggs. Alongside medication, hygiene measures are important to prevent reinfection and spread:

Frequent handwashing, especially after using the toilet and before eating.
Daily changes of underwear and bedding washed in hot water.
Keeping fingernails short to reduce egg transmission.

Importance of Correct Diagnosis and Medication

Receiving an accurate diagnosis from a healthcare professional is important before starting any medical treatment. Symptoms can overlap between different conditions, and self-diagnosing can lead to ineffective medication. For instance, using an antibiotic like doxycycline for a parasitic infection such as pinworms will not address the actual problem, delaying proper treatment.

Misusing medications, particularly antibiotics, can have undesirable consequences. Taking antibiotics when not needed, such as for a viral infection or a parasitic infection like pinworms, contributes to antibiotic resistance, making bacteria harder to treat with existing drugs. Additionally, unnecessary medication can lead to side effects without providing therapeutic benefit. Consulting a medical doctor ensures the correct diagnosis and most appropriate and effective treatment plan is prescribed.
